  • Abstract
    A novel ID-based cryptographic scheme for implementing a public-key cryptosystem and signature is proposed. Instead of generating and publishing a public key for each user, the ID-based scheme permits each user to choose his/her name or network address as his/her public key. This eliminates the needs of a large public field and the exchange of private or public keys. The major advantage of the ID-based cryptosystem based on this scheme over other published ID-based cryptosystems is that the number of users can be extended to t×L users without degrading the system´s security even when users conspire, where L is the number of the system´s secrets, and t is the number of factors in p-1, where p is a large prime number
